Popcorn Culture - Review: Our Flag Means Death

Combining the adventures of Stede Bonnet, gentleman pirate, and Blackbeard, feared pirate extraordinaire, Our Flag Means Death is a number of things mashed into one show: workplace comedy, hijinks on the high seas, and romance. We talk about this blending of genres, and whether it worked for us.
